Stretching approximately 196 km, this thrilling ride from Manali to Spiti Valley takes you through a diverse range of landscapes-from dense pine forests and alpine meadows to barren high-altitude deserts. Crossing the Jalori Pass at 3,120 meters, the journey offers a mix of paved and rugged roads, demanding a medium level of riding skill. Spiti Valley is known for its ancient monasteries, such as Ki and Tabo, and charming villages like Kaza and Kalpa, where traditional culture thrives amidst dramatic mountain scenery. The ride is a perfect blend of adventure, cultural immersion, and natural beauty, with opportunities to witness stunning vistas of snow-capped peaks, deep gorges, and crystal-clear rivers. Riders should be prepared for varying weather conditions and high-altitude challenges.
Distance 196 km
Terrain Mountain
Difficulty Medium
Best Seasons May to October
Rest Stops Sojha – 40 km, Kalpa – 120 km
